500 festival running series

INDIANAPOLIS (WISH) - Athletes hit the pavement Saturday morning for the first of three official training sessions of the OneAmerica 500 Festival Mini-Marathon.

The Training Series which is presented by OrthoIndy, is designed to allow participants the opportunity to gauge their progression in preparation for the 500 Festival Mini-Marathon on Saturday, May 5th, 2012.

Participants will run on part of the actual Mini-Marathon course and practice using water stations.

The three training events gradually increase in distance to coincide with a typical training program's schedule.

In addition to the 5K, additional events include the 10K: March 3 and the 15K: April 7.

The 2012 OneAmerica 500 Festival Mini-Marathon is sold out.
